#' Options consulted by usethis
#'
#' @description
#' User-configurable options consulted by usethis, which provide a mechanism
#' for setting default behaviors for various functions.
#'
#' If the built-in defaults don't suit you, set one or more of these options.
#' Typically, this is done in the `.Rprofile` startup file, which you can open
#' for editing with [edit_r_profile()] - this will set the specified options for
#' all future R sessions. Your code will look something like:
#'
#' ```
#' options(
#' usethis.description = list(
#' "Authors@R" = utils::person(
#' "Jane", "Doe",
#' email = "jane@example.com",
#' role = c("aut", "cre"),
#' comment = c(ORCID = "YOUR-ORCID-ID")
#' ),
#' License = "MIT + file LICENSE"
#' ),
#' usethis.destdir = "/path/to/folder/", # for use_course(), create_from_github()
#' usethis.protocol = "ssh", # Use ssh git protocol
#' usethis.overwrite = TRUE # overwrite files in Git repos without confirmation
#' )
#' ```
#'
#' @section Options for the usethis package:
#'
#' - `usethis.description`: customize the default content of new `DESCRIPTION`
#' files by setting this option to a named list.
#' If you are a frequent package developer, it is worthwhile to pre-configure
#' your preferred name, email, license, etc. See the example above and the
#' [article on usethis setup](https://usethis.r-lib.org/articles/articles/usethis-setup.html)
#' for more details.
#'
#' - `usethis.destdir`: Default directory in which to place new projects
#' downloaded by [use_course()] and [create_from_github()].
#' If this option is unset, the user's Desktop or similarly conspicuous place
#' will be used.
#'
#' - `usethis.protocol`: specifies your preferred transport protocol for Git.
#' Either "https" (default) or "ssh":
#' * `usethis.protocol = "https"` implies `https://github.com/<OWNER>/<REPO>.git`
#' * `usethis.protocol = "ssh"` implies `git@@github.com:<OWNER>/<REPO>.git`
#'
#' You can also change this for the duration of your R session with
#' [use_git_protocol()].
#'
#' - `usethis.overwrite`: If `TRUE`, usethis overwrites an existing file without
#' asking for user confirmation if the file is inside a Git repo. The
#' rationale is that the normal Git workflow makes it easy to see and
#' selectively accept/discard any proposed changes.
#'
#' - `usethis.quiet`: Set to `TRUE` to suppress user-facing messages. Default
#' `FALSE`.
#'
#' - `usethis.allow_nested_project`: Whether or not to allow
#' you to create a project inside another project. This is rarely a good idea,
#' so this option defaults to `FALSE`.
#'
